City Guide
Zhijiang, Hunan, China
Overview
Zhijiang is a riverside city in Hunan province, notable for its historical sites, ethnic diversity, and picturesque natural scenery. The city offers a relaxed, local feel with a mix of traditional markets and pockets of modern development.
Best Time to Visit
April to June for mild spring weather and lush scenery; September to October for comfortable autumn temperatures.
Local Tips
Public transport is limited, so taxis or ride-hailing apps are most convenient. Carry cash for small shops and markets, and try local dishes like rice noodles and spicy hotpot.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is not customary. Dress modestly when visiting temples or rural areas. Be polite and use both hands when giving or receiving items.
Safety Warnings
Zhijiang is generally safe but be cautious in crowded markets against pickpockets. Traffic can be chaotic for pedestrians, use designated crossings and remain vigilant.
Hidden Gems
Visit the Zhijiang Memorial Hall for WWII history, stroll the less-crowded sections of the riverside park, and explore nearby Dong minority villages for authentic cultural experiences.
